I bought a new guitar this year. Almost exactly the same as my old one, except the new one has to have a 9v battery installed.

Now this put me off at first, and its true that I am still struggling to get the sort of sounds that I am accustomed to.

However, a strange benefit has arisen.

I reported a troublesome noise (in studio area forum) while recording a acoustic guitar instrumental. In the past I tried to use my solid electric with an 'acoustic' patch from the Boss signal processor. This did solve the noise problem, but introduced a new one, every time I took my hands off the guitar, the dreaded 'hum' made an unwelcome appearance.

I tried this again with the new guitar, and no hum!

The recording is pretty good and best of all, completely clean. Active pickups are actually good for something after all. :luxhello:
